knot-theory
Here are 47 public repositories matching this topic...
A tool for drawing 2d diagrams, 3d knots, Seifert surfaces. Computes some knot properties and invariants.
-
Updated
Dec 12, 2021 - C++
Contact model for 3D elastic rod simulations. Framework for knot tying.
-
Updated
Jul 24, 2024 - C++
These are handwritten solutions of almost all exercises in "Gauge Fields, Knots and Gravity" by John Baez & Javier P. Muniain.
-
Updated
Oct 2, 2020
Contact model for 3D elastic rod simulations. Framework for flagella bundling.
-
Updated
Mar 29, 2024 - C++
A mosaic knot tile game developed to make it easier and more entertaining to study knot mosaics.
-
Updated
Jul 8, 2023 - GDScript
AIDN is a deep learning algorithm to represent any finitely-presented algebraic object with a set of deep neural networks.
-
Updated
Feb 14, 2021 - Python
The Jones Polynomial is a knot/link invariant. This program is the direct implementation of the mathematical definitions and can be used for calculation.
-
Updated
Feb 5, 2021 - Haskell
computing Khovanov invariants for links and tangles
-
Updated
Dec 20, 2024 - C++
Course Project: Computational Laboratory - Implementation of the knot theory Kauffman polynomial regular isotopy invariant in Python
-
Updated
Jun 4, 2025 - Python
Python module to visualize Lattice Knots and Links in 3D, and analyse their distortion.
-
Updated
Aug 6, 2022 - Python
Personal fork of KnotScape (a '90 knot theory software) with some compilation fixes
-
Updated
May 25, 2025 - C
an efficient C library for handling polygonal curves in 3-space and knot diagrams
-
Updated
Jul 3, 2024 - PostScript
MS thesis in knot theory on methods for computing the Alexander polynomial
-
Updated
Aug 21, 2021 - TeX
Python library for implementing geometrical representations of curves.
-
Updated
Sep 26, 2025 - Python
A Python script to compute the Casson-Gordon sigma signatures of two-bridge knots using the weighted vertex numbers of planar triangles ∆(x, y), as described by Casson and Gordon in Cobordism of Classical Knots (Progress in Mathematics, Vol. 62, pp. 181–199, 1986). The script optionally generates plots of the triangles and their lattice points.
-
Updated
Aug 13, 2025 - Python
Library of tools for mathematicians and physicists.
-
Updated
Oct 13, 2025 - C
Python library providing functionality for the creation and rendering of Artin braids.
-
Updated
Jan 20, 2025 - Python
Improve this page
Add a description, image, and links to the knot-theory topic page so that developers can more easily learn about it.
Add this topic to your repo
To associate your repository with the knot-theory topic, visit your repo's landing page and select "manage topics."